- In the present paper, the highest wind waves measured at the Río de la Plata mouth were selected to characterize weather patterns associated with the most severe wave conditions in this region. This study was carried out on the basis of wave parameters data series - 14. year long - measured at the Río de la Plata mouth. From the fifteen selected energetic events, twelve were associated with the presence of cyclones located either on the continental shelf (northern 40° S) or on the Uruguayan and southern Brazilian region. On the other hand, three events were linked to the occurrence of post-frontal anticyclones and low pressure systems located in the Southwestern Atlantic Ocean. This last weather pattern is frequently associated with " cold air irruptions" in the Río de la Plata region and, up to the present, it was rarely associated with the presence of the highest waves at the Río de la Plata mouth or adjacent continental shelf. Finally, a common feature observed in almost all the selected cases was the presence of intense wind gusts. This subject is briefly described. © 2013 Published by Elsevier B.V.
